【Layui__模板引擎】layui.laytpl

layui.laytpl快速使用

<!DOCTYPE html>
<html>
<head>
    <meta charset="utf-8" />
    <title></title>
    <link href="../lib/layui/css/layui.css" rel="stylesheet" />
</head>
<body>

    <div id="view"></div>
    <script src="../lib/layui/layui.js"></script>
    <script id="demo" type="text/html">
        <h3>{{ d.title }}</h3>
        <ul>
            {{#  layui.each(d.list, function(index, item){ }}
            <li>
                <span>{{ item.modname }}</span>
                <span>{{ item.alias }}:</span>
                <span>{{ item.site || '' }}</span>
            </li>
            {{#  }); }}
            {{#  if(d.list.length === 0){ }}
            无数据
            {{#  } }}
        </ul>
    </script>
    <script>
        var data = { //数据
            "title": "Layui常用模块"
            , "list": [{ "modname": "弹层", "alias": "layer", "site": "layer.layui.com" }, { "modname": "表单", "alias": "form" }]
        }
        layui.use('laytpl', function () {
            var laytpl = layui.laytpl;
            var getTpl = demo.innerHTML
                , view = document.getElementById('view');
            laytpl(getTpl).render(data, function (html) {
                view.innerHTML = html;
            });
        });
    </script>
</body>
</html>
上一篇:layui模板引擎如何使用


下一篇:Pycharm Connot find declaration to go to